Ford Escape. Under Hood Overview - 2.0L EcoBoost™

  1. Windshield washer fluid reservoir. See Adding Washer Fluid.
  2. Engine coolant reservoir. See Checking the Coolant.
  3. Engine oil dipstick. See Engine Oil Dipstick Overview.
  4. Engine oil filler cap. See Adding Engine Oil.
  5. Brake fluid reservoir. See Locating the Brake Fluid Reservoir.
  6. Battery. See Changing the 12V Battery.
  7. Engine compartment fuse box. See Fuses.
  8. Air filter assembly. See Changing the Engine Air Filter.
